Job Description:
The Contracts Operations Manager for Asia Pacific supports the operations of the Asia Pacific Contracts team, and assists Contracts Directors in preparing the negotiation of some of Airbus S.A.S (Airbus)’ transactions for the sale of aircraft to airlines in Asia-Pacific.
Support the Contracts Directors in leading the multifunctional teams who negotiate all aspects of Airbus’ transactions for the sale of aircraft to airlines in Asia-Pacific
Support the Contracts Directors in some of their primary responsibilities:
Be a contributor to the general definition of commercial strategy, and business rationales.
Draft, and amend certain sales contract documents under the guidance of the Contracts Directors (Proposals, Letters of Intent, Memoranda of Understanding, Purchase Agreements and Amendments, Lease Agreements, as applicable) in order to reflect in detail the mutual obligations of Airbus and its Customers as globally negotiated by Airbus
Help Contracts Directors ensure that the risks and obligations created by the Sales Contracts are in line with the terms negotiated by Airbus and the Customer(s) and are acceptable to Airbus
Help Contracts Directors secure internal stakeholders alignment and validation of relevant Airbus internal approvals
Help Contracts Directors ensure that information concerning negotiated commitments is made available to all relevant Airbus entities liable to fulfil these commitments, and provide advice or clarifications on the background as may be necessary.
Produce and update Contracts Summaries
Produce and update the team’s key indicators and reporting
Ensure the proper filing of contractual documents and internal approvals
Prepare the team’s contribution to weekly Operation Reviews

What We Do
Airbus is a global leader in aeronautics, space and related services. In 2020, it generated revenues of €49.9 billion and employed a workforce of around 130,000. Airbus offers the most comprehensive range of passenger airliners. Airbus is also a European leader providing tanker, combat, transport and mission aircraft, as well as one of the world’s leading space companies. In helicopters, Airbus provides the most efficient civil and military rotorcraft solutions worldwide. Airbus is an international pioneer in the aerospace industry and a leader in designing, manufacturing and delivering aerospace products, services and solutions to customers on a global scale.
